What companies run services between Heathrow Terminals 2 & 3, England and Richmond Bus Station, England?

Abellio London operates a bus from Hatton Cross Station to George Street every 20 minutes, and the journey takes 48 min. Alternatively, you can take a subway from Heathrow Terminals 2 & 3 station to Richmond Bus Station via Hammersmith and Richmond station in around 1h 4m.
